The Beckman Coulter Access Total T4 II reagent (REF C69047) is a paramagnetic particle, chemiluminescent immunoassay designed for the quantitative determination of total thyroxine (T4) levels in human serum and plasma using Access Immunoassay Systems. Total T4 measurement is widely used as part of thyroid function evaluation in laboratory workflows.
Key Features
- Quantitative measurement of total thyroxine (T4) in human serum and plasma
- Chemiluminescent immunoassay using paramagnetic particle technology
- Ready-to-use reagent pack format for Access family analyzers
- Designed for consistent on-board performance and reagent stability when stored per manufacturer instructions
- Compatible with Beckman Coulter Access calibrators and quality controls for the Total T4 II assay
Clinical Applications
- Laboratory assessment of thyroid function as part of a broader thyroid testing panel
- Monitoring of patients undergoing thyroid-related therapy when ordered by a clinician
- Use in hospital, reference, and clinical laboratory immunoassay workflows
